With just 30 days standing between us and the start of the 2026 college volleyball season, Tiff and Lindsay reunite to sit down with one of the most explosive, dominant forces in the sport: Kentucky outside hitter Brooklyn DeLeye!
Brooklyn opens up about the Wildcats' unbelievable, globe-trotting non-conference slate, from kicking off at the AVCA First Serve in Milwaukee to making history outdoors at Wrigley Field (and her hilarious fears about playing in the Chicago elements) before jet-setting to the Bahamas. She takes us behind the scenes of Head Coach Craig Skinner’s wild group chats, reflects on how her multi-sport background built her elite athleticism, and shares the deep family bonds that drive her. Plus, Brooklyn reveals her quirky pre-game whiteboard ritual, her go-to pre-match comfort food, and her ultimate travel bucket list in a hilarious, rapid-fire Side Out Sprint!
